– HEALTHY LIFE EXPECTANCY (HALE)

Health attainment, level, and distribution in all Member States
Disability-adjusted life expectancy at birth (years) Adjusted for years spent in disability. When compared to longevity, the chart is revealing. It indicates that the last ten years of life are not pleasant (on average) and also likely very expensive.
   
 Rank  Country                Total      Male     Female
1       Japan                                   74.5            71.9            77.2
2       Australia                              73.2            70.8            75.5
3       France                                  73.1            69.3            76.9
4       Sweden                                73.0            71.2            74.9
5       Spain                                    72.8            69.8            75.7
6       Italy                                      72.7            70.0            75.4
7       Greece                                 72.5            70.5            74.6
8       Switzerland                         72.5            69.5            75.5
9       Monaco                               72.4            68.5            76.3
10    Andorra                                72.3            69.3            75.2
11    San Marino                          72.3            69.5            75.0
12    Canada                                 72.0            70.0            74.0
13    Netherlands                        72.0            69.6            74.4
14    United Kingdom                 71.7            69.7            73.7
15    Norway                                71.7            68.8            74.6
16    Belgium                               71.6            68.7            74.6
17    Austria                                 71.6            68.8            74.4
18    Luxembourg                       71.1            68.0            74.2
19    Iceland                                70.8            69.2            72.3
20    Finland                                70.5            67.2            73.7
21    Malta                                   70.5            68.4            72.5
22    Germany                             70.4            67.4            73.5
23    Israel                                    70.4            69.2            71.6
24    United States                     7 0.0            67.5            72.6

It is interesting to note that all of the five baseline countries rank well above the United States and 3 of the five rank in the top 5: Japan, France & Spain.
